Dynamic Duo of Gianna Smith and Liz Gentry Lead Arapahoe To Victory

Recap: Arapahoe Warriors vs. Ralston Valley Mustangs
Gianna+Smith+Shoots+A+Three-Pointer
Gianna Smith Shoots A Three-Pointer

Even though the Arapahoe Warriors have not done well against the Ralston Valley Mustangs recently (they were 1-7 in their previous eight matchups), they didn’t let the past get in their way on Tuesday. Arapahoe strolled past Ralston Valley with points to spare, taking the game 50-33. The win made it back-to-back wins for Arapahoe.

Leading Arapahoe to victory were Gianna Smith and Liz Gentry. Smith scored 18 points along with five rebounds, while Gentry dropped a double-double on 19 points and 14 rebounds. That makes it eight consecutive games in which Gentry has scored at least 25% of Arapahoe’s points.

Ralston Valley lost despite a true team effort on the offense, the best among them being Sophia Sabus, who scored 12 points along with five rebounds. The match was Sabus’ ninth in a row with at least ten points. The team also got some help courtesy of Kailey Townsend, who scored 11 points.

Arapahoe is on a roll lately: they’ve won four of their last five matches, which provided a massive bump to their 4-4 record this season. As for Ralston Valley, their loss dropped their record down to 6-3.

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Arapahoe will challenge Fossil Ridge at 6:30 p.m. on Thursday. Hopefully Fossil Ridge focused on turnovers this week since the team gave up 23 on Friday. Ralston Valley will get a bit of extra time to process the loss as their next game is a ways off. They’ll take on Cherry Creek at 7:00 p.m. on January 3, 2024.
